An AC generator has a sinusoidal EMF with a maximum value of 25.0 V  and a frequency of 60.0 Hz; the generator is connected to a capacitor of capacitance 5.03 %u03BCF.  The resistance in the circuit is small enough to ignore.

(a) What is the maximum value of the current in this AC circuit?
     A

(b) At the instant of time for which the current in this circuit is a maximum, what is the EMF of the generator?
     V

(c) At the instant of time for which the EMF of the generator is %u221213.7500 V and increasing in absolute value, what is the current in the circuit?
     A

(d) At the same instant of time as in part (c), what is the power output of the generator?
     W
